2013 Chrysler Town and country mini van VIN no. [xxx] 68,543 miles fuel injection returnless, sequential. Chrysler 3.6 engine fuel pressure codes that I have had and still having: P0153, P0153, P0175, P0300, P0302 the cylinder head problem in the Chrysler pentastar 3.6L engine affects the left bank containing cylinder number two. Symptoms first appear as a ticking sound coming from that cylinder, followed by misfire conditions, loss of power and possible stalling. The design flaw is reportedly fixed in models manufactured from 2012 but it is believed that 7,500 earlier vehicles may be susceptible to left cylinder head cracks. Chrysler has extended the five year/100,000 mile warranty to ten years or 150,000 miles on the left cylinder head of vehicles prone to the failure. Warranty bulletin D-14-12 of June 10, 2014, is available from dealers and contains details of which vehicles are covered. Left cylinder head has lots of noise... no noise on right cylinder head also stalling and misfire visited dealership on 8-24-2018 and said that my VIN no. Does not apply to my van for above extended warranty. Cost to repair will be more than $2000. Information redacted pursuant to the Freedom Of Information Act (FOIA), 5 U.S.C. 552(B)(6).
